Can sound be used as a weapon?
"Can sound be used as a weapon? I am going to ask this question to Dr. Tjeerd Andringa , Associate Professor of Auditory Cognition at the University of Groningen."
Dr. Tjeerd Andringa, lecturer at the University College Groningen, was invited to share his views on the recent "Sonic Attacks" on US government employees stationed in China and Cuba. You can listen to this interesting Nieuwsweekend broadcast on NPO Radio 1 online.
